在現代網站開發中,數據庫的選擇至關重要。 MariaDB因其高性能和開源特性,成為了許多開發者的首選。 PHP作為一種強大的動態網站開發工具,可以輕鬆與MariaDB搭配使用。本指南將詳細說明如何在Linux環境下使用PHP連接MariaDB,並幫助你順利搭建網站的數據庫後台。
在開始之前,首先確保你的Linux系統已經安裝了MariaDB和PHP。可以通過以下命令來安裝所需的軟件:
sudo apt-get update
sudo apt-get install mariadb-server php php-mysql
安裝完成後,需要對MariaDB進行初始化配置,包括設置數據庫根用戶的密碼以及創建新的數據庫。使用以下命令進入MariaDB的終端:
<span class="fun">sudo mysql</span>
在MariaDB終端中,運行以下命令設置根用戶的密碼:
ALTER USER 'root'@'localhost' IDENTIFIED BY '你的強密碼';
FLUSH PRIVILEGES;
接下來,創建一個新的數據庫。例如,可以創建一個名為test_db 的數據庫:
<span class="fun">CREATE DATABASE test_db;</span>
在連接數據庫之前,請確保你的PHP環境正常運行。接下來,創建一個新的PHP文件,例如connect.php,並添加以下代碼:
$servername = 'localhost';
$username = 'root';
$password = '你的強密碼';
$dbname = 'test_db';
// 創建連接
$conn = new mysqli($servername, $username, $password, $dbname);
// 檢測連接
if ($conn->connect_error) {
die('連接失敗: ' . $conn->connect_error);
}
echo '連接成功';
$conn->close();
將connect.php文件上傳到你的服務器,並通過瀏覽器訪問該文件。如果所有配置無誤,你將看到“連接成功”的提示,表示PHP已成功連接到MariaDB數據庫。
如果連接失敗,常見的原因可能包括:
通過本文的指導,你應該能夠在Linux環境中順利地通過PHP連接MariaDB。無論是構建個人項目還是企業級應用,PHP和MariaDB的組合都能提供卓越的性能和靈活性。希望這篇指南能夠幫助你更好地完成網站開發!